The highly anticipated TV series Blade Runner 2099 has finally been unveiled at San Diego Comic-Con, giving fans a glimpse into a world where humans are no longer the dominant species. Blade Runner 2099 is set to explore the implications of a world where humanity has been surpassed by technology. The series is a spinoff of the classic sci-fi movie Blade Runner, which was first released in 1982 and has since become a cult classic.
The new series is set in a future where an uprising has occurred, and humans have lost their position as the dominant species. This has led to a world where humans are now second-class citizens, and the show explores what it means to be human in such a world. According to the show’s runner, Silka Luisa, the series stays true to the original’s noir principles and features a mystery at its heart that looks both forward and backward in terms of mythology.

The teaser for the series was debuted at San Diego Comic-Con, along with a teaser for the third season of Prime Video’s Rings of Power and a new trailer for HBO’s Lanterns. The event was attended by the show’s cast, including Yeoh and Schafer, who joined Silka Luisa onstage for the big reveal. An exclusive clip was also shown to the audience, giving them a sneak peek into the world of Blade Runner 2099.
